CI note for security review: the Quellhart pipeline intermittently fails integration tests because the Pondermill service exhausts its database connection pool during parallel test runs. Each test shard opens its own pool of 20 connections, but the staging Postgres instance caps total connections at 100. No credentials are exposed in logs; pool settings live in the vaulted config, not the repo. We reduced pool size per shard to 8 and added idle timeout of 30s. The failing run is identified by the token below.

build token for hahig-fafop: htk31_45eb6cd61cdc144157609ac564c7174

Hi team — handing over the Fenwick gateway release duties before I head out. Main thing in flight is the per-route rate limiting rollout. The limiter configs live in the gateway-policies repo; changes go through the usual canary stage in the Marlow cluster first. Watch the 429 dashboards for an hour after each bump — last time we throttled the billing service by accident. Deploys to the gateway must be signed or the admission hook rejects them. The current deploy key is the following.

deploy key for kagup-bawig: bky9_ZMq28eTw9

Onboarding note: search relevance tuning for Querrel. Ranking weights live in the `relconf` repo and deploy with each release train — never hotfix them directly. Every change needs an offline eval run against the Brightmoor judgment set before sign-off. Releases that shift NDCG more than 2% require Ops review. Current weights, eval history, and sign-off checklist are on the internal page.

runbook for fafog-yafop: https://confluence.paliqcorp.internal/display/view/browse/a92a9e8e5cc0